Hi Aziz, Presently, most of the employees are not satisfied with the roles they have been given by their employers. Those who have got talent, cannot work under the present circumstances as they are not given the roles that they think should be given. In fact, it is the prerogative of the employer. Hence, satisfaction level of most of the employees is in a poor state.
Now, let us talk about the V I Community. Do not take it in a bad taste but we have just discussed how the vi community enter into banks etc through their scribes. This has created a very poor reputation about the vi community irrespective of their talent and capabilities in the minds of those who take decisions. This problem is groing constantly and many V I persons like you, who can be utilized in a better manner by their employers, are feeling frustrated and exhausted like you. However, leaving a job without a suitable alternative is no option. You may contact IStem who require content writers for preparing resources for the V I, relating to working with various software with speech synthesizers. On 9/8/2022 7:45 AM, Pranav Lal wrote: Aziz, 1. You will have to invest both time and money to switch; therefore no more saying that you are stressed after your work day and cannot put in the effort. 2. Have you considered applying to other banks? 3. Satguru’s approach certainly has merit where he crafted his own role. However, in your case, it is not easy to implement because you are on calls constantly. However, it is possible to do if you put in the work after office or during low call volume periods. I doubt your call flow will be constant through out the day. 4. Most jobs these days do involve constant calls therefore get used to that. 5. You could consider a transfer to the content team of the bank assuming one exists. However, before you do that, you need to build a writing portfolio. This is true of any profession or area you want to switch too. 6. Freelancing is of course an option. Side hustles are doable, but you need to invest time as I have said before. Essentially, a large chunk of your weekend is going to be invested. 7. You can do both content writing and editing. Teaching English on various sites is also an option. 8. Do some volunteer work to get management experience if that is something you would like to have and build your cv. 9. The stock market is a good idea but ideally, you should consider algorithmic trading. Do you have any programming experience? If not, you have a steep learning curve. Again, it is doable but will take a lot of work and time.
